PESHAWAR: Sher Afzal Marwat, Pakistan’s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) leader, who is notorious for his explosive outbursts, has once again become the centre of controversy after a recent video showing him hitting his guard during a party event in Peshawar went viral.

There have been reports that Sher Afzal Marwat lost his cool once more, which has resulted in accusations of assault on his personal security.

The video shows Sher Afzal getting entangled in the PTI supporters’ crowd and, in a fit of rage, slapping his personal guard who was standing next to him.

According to the PTI leader, the individual in the video is his personal bodyguard. Because of threats, his guard was asking him to stay in the car.

He claimed that when PTI employees tried to approach me, his guard would push them. Sher Afzal continued by saying that he gave the guard the order to push him.

Marwat has been accused of acting this way before, which raises concerns about his behavior and temperament.
